I’ve gone to a few flower arranging events at a local flower bar. They are like a choose your own adventure. You have access to their whole inventory and select your own everything - supplies, containers, flowers, greenery. You either pay per bloom/stem or there are a set number included in the class. You get maybe 5-10 minutes of instruction and then are left to do what you want. It’s SO fun! I keep checking my calendar for ones that work for my schedule.

You can kind of build to your budget in most cases. The free-style class was $35 base price (for the container, supplies, and instruction) + whatever you picked to use on top of that. I think most of the greenery is a little less than $2 a stem and blooms are like $2-6 a piece, depending on the flower. I spent an additional $24 (with tax) for the stems and blooms in the first one. So if you used your own container and didn’t want the class portion, you could build the first bouquet for $24. For the wreath I kinda went overboard and I think it was about $50. The Fall one was…massive. That class included 20-25 blooms and all the supplies and greenery in the base price (so no extra cost). I think that class was $95.
